Hims & Hers Health, Inc. (NYSE:HIMS - Get Free Report) CFO Oluyemi Okupe sold 9,067 shares of the companys stock in a transaction dated Tuesday, January 20th. The stock was sold at an average price of $30.34, for a total value of $275,092.78. Following the sale, the chief financial officer owned 91,617 shares of the companys stock, valued at $2,779,659.78. In November 2025, Nvidia (NVDA) said it would invest up to $10 billion in Anthropic. The company also stated it will help optimize Anthropic models for performance, efficiency, and total cost of ownership.
